Job Dependencies

Job Dependencies in Job Definition

OpCon utilizes Dependencies to define the run sequence of a process.

Dependencies are defined in the Master Job Definition under the Job Dependency section.

alt text

Job Dependency Types

  • Requires – The selected Job is required to exist and be in completed status before a dependent Job will run (default requires successful completion)
  • After – The selected Job must be in completed status before a dependent Job will run IF it exists (default requires successful completion)
  • Excludes – The selected Job will be removed from the Schedule on days the dependent Job is scheduled
  • Conflict – Dependent Job will not start if the selected Job is currently running

Job Dependency Conditions

Finished OK

  • When used with Requires or After the dependency line is in Green
  • Finished OK option is valid for either the Requires or After Dependency Type
  • If selected, the previous Job will need to have finished successfully before other Jobs can run.

Failed

  • When used with Requires or After the dependency line is in Red
  • Failed option is valid for either the Requires or After Dependency Type
  • If selected, will allow the previous Job to fail then process other Jobs that are part of that path

Ignore Exit Code

  • When used with Requires or After the dependency line is in Black
  • Ignore Exit Code option is valid for either a Requires or a After Dependency Type
  • If selected, the option will allow a selected Job to run once the Dependent Job is complete regardless of Exit Code status

Additional Settings

Job Dependency - Offset

  • Allows Cross Day Dependencies
  • Uses Physical Day instead of Working Day by default
    • Unless the Job Dependency Offset Type in Server Options is set to Occurrence instead of default of Calendar Days

Job Dependency - Based on Frequency

  • Allows a Dependency to be set only when the Job is built using a specific Frequency
    • If no Frequency is selected, the Dependency is always true
    • Used in place of After Dependency

Schedule Dependency Setting

Conflicts with other days

  • Prevents a Schedule from opening until all Daily instances of that Schedule from previous days are complete
  • Use Late to Start notices if this parameter is used
